Even and odd functions are fundamental concepts in algebra that help us understand and analyze various mathematical expressions. An even function is a function that remains unchanged when its input is multiplied by -1. In other words, if f(x) is an even function, then f(-x) = f(x) for all x in the function's domain. On the other hand, an odd function is a function that changes sign when its input is multiplied by -1. If f(x) is an odd function, then f(-x) = -f(x) for all x in the function's domain.
